Freelance 3D Artist Rates in Seattle, WA (2026)

Seattle, WA-based 3d artists currently command roughly $95/hour, which is 36% above the US remote baseline. Demand for 3d artist skills is trending up about 4% year-over-year, with the strongest pricing power going to freelancers who specialize in product visualization (blender, cinema 4d) and character & environment art.

How to command the top 3d artist rate in Seattle

Clients in Seattle pay the top end of the range to freelancers who specialize rather than generalize. In 2026, the specializations driving the highest rates are:

  • Product visualization (Blender, Cinema 4D)
  • Character & environment art
  • Game-ready 3D assets (Unity, Unreal)
  • Motion & simulation

FAQ: Freelance 3D Artist Rates in Seattle, WA

How much do freelance 3d artists charge in Seattle, WA?

Freelance 3d artists in Seattle, WA charge a median of $95/hour in 2026, with typical rates ranging from $74 to $122/hour depending on experience and specialization.

Are Seattle 3d artist rates higher than US remote?

Seattle rates are about 36% higher than the US remote baseline ($70/hr). This reflects Seattle's cost of living and local demand for 3d artist talent.

What can a freelance 3d artist earn annually in Seattle, WA?

At the median Seattle, WA rate of $95/hr and ~1,800 billable hours per year, a freelance 3d artist can earn roughly $171,000 annually. Top earners hit $220,000 or more.

What 3d artist specializations pay best in Seattle?

The highest-paying specializations for 3d artists in Seattle in 2026 include: Product visualization (Blender, Cinema 4D), Character & environment art, Game-ready 3D assets (Unity, Unreal), Motion & simulation. Focusing on one of these niches typically adds 20–40% to your rate.
